What is being bought
The Integrated Youth Service supports the most vulnerable young people in Gloucestershire. It includes a wide range of statutory, public health and other youth support functions, including youth offending and youth crime prevention, youth activity programmes, information, advice and guidance for young people not in education, training or employment, homelessness, substance misuse treatment, sexual health, teenage pregnancy and parenthood, and wrap-around services for care leavers. This VEAT notice details the modification to extend to the current service from 1 July 2023 to 30th June 2024.

Planning and rationale
Planning budgetNot published
No-engagement rationaleNot published
Procedure rationaleThe Council is proposing to enter into this contract extension with the incumbent provider following a period of 10 days from the date of publication of this notice in reliance upon Regulation 72(1)(b) of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015. This is on the basis that the incumbent provider is required to deliver additional services that have become necessary and where a change of provider cannot be made for economic or technical reasons, would cause significant inconvenience or a substantial duplication of costs for the Council. The increase in contract price does not exceed 50% of the original contract value. The original contract value was approximately £42,000,000 and the estimated value of the contract extension is £4,716,000. The reasons for this extension more specifically relate to external and national developments in youth justice support performance and practice expectations and recent policy developments towards a greater integration of youth justice within the wider early help, safeguarding and family support system. These developments are set to impact significantly on the operational landscape for any new provider of youth support services. The Council, together with its local partners, need sufficient time to conduct the necessary engagement, reviews and planning to feed into the core and wider requirements for youth support services moving forward under the new contract in light of these developments Total contract value before the modification described in this section: Value excluding VAT: £54,037,000 Total contract value after the modifications Value excluding VAT: £58,753,000
